Seven Kings station is equipped with a range of facilities to make your journey as smooth and comfortable as possible. The ticket office is open from the early hours until late in the evenings on weekdays, and slightly reduced hours over the weekend. For added convenience, there are also ticket machines that allow you to collect tickets bought online, and these are accessible to all passengers.
Step-free access throughout the station ensures an easy transit for passengers with disabilities, with accessible seating available on platforms. While there’s no dedicated parking or waiting rooms, the station does provide seating areas with shelters on platforms 3 and 4. Refreshment facilities include a coffee kiosk at platform 3 and a snacks shop in the ticket hall, ensuring you're never short of a quick bite or drink.
For those looking at onward travel options from Seven Kings, the station is well-served by local London buses operating from outside, making the transition to city exploration seamless. In case of any rail disruptions, dedicated rail replacement buses facilitate continuance of your journey from High Road at bus stops T and M. Additionally, the station offers seamless travel for air passengers via the Elizabeth Line to Heathrow airport, ensuring comfort and convenience.

A trip to Redruth Station ensures you have all the essential facilities at your disposal. The ticket office is open throughout the week, from Monday to Friday, 7:30 AM to 7:00 PM, and somewhat reduced hours on Sundays. Convenient ticket machines are also available, ensuring you can collect tickets bought online quickly. For those with accessibility needs, there are induction loops and accessible ticket machines to aid in your journey.
While waiting for your train, make use of the platform seating areas and enjoy the ambient announcements keeping you informed on departures. While the station lacks luggage storage and smartcard validators, the presence of CCTV cameras offers a layer of security. Travelers can rest in dedicated waiting rooms during opening hours, but remember that facilities like toilets and baby changing areas might be limited on certain days.
Redruth Station is partially step-free, providing a Category B2 degree of access, accommodating those with mobility issues to both platforms via local roads. Assistance is available from station staff, with customer information accessible through help points and trained personnel. For a more supported journey, consider utilizing the Passenger Assist services by requesting an assistance booking in advance.
Connectivity doesn't stop at Redruth's platforms. The station provides convenient links to various other forms of transport. If you're ever in need of a rail replacement service, head to the station frontage on Platform 2. For more detailed onward journey plans, download the printable format from the National Rail website.
